The Craps House Edge

To make money, online casinos use a craps method that has payment odds that are lower than the probabilities of having a specific result.

A casino might design an online craps version that only has payouts for each of the totals listed above, and you’d get a specific payout if you bet on that total.

They could set up the game so that if you bet on 7 and roll a 7, you’d win 4 to 1 on your money. However, the chances of achieving that total are 5 to 1.

In that case, who would benefit? On average, you’d win that bet once every six rolls. You’d be defeated five times over, and you would lose $5 if you gambled a dollar each time. You’d get $4 back if you won only once.

Where did the extra buck go? That is the casino’s advantage, and it exists in every game they play. As a savvy player, your objective goal is to maintain that edge as small as possible.

Of course, real-life online craps aren’t quite like that. There are a variety of bets available in real craps games, and most of them aren’t as straightforward as betting on a given total. However, the house advantage on those bets varies greatly.

2.   The Iron Cross Strategy

Many players regard this tactic as a combination capable of accomplishing the seemingly impossible. So, if 6 and 8 aren’t working for you, try the Iron Cross method. It’s not a miracle, but it’s a better combination than most one-roll bet combinations.

The combination consists of roughly four wagers, including the field and place bets on 5, 6, and 8. As a result, you use the field and place a bet to gamble on all numbers except 7. In other words, you’ll be betting on 11 of the 12 possible outcomes. That is undoubtedly an excellent recipe for a fast-paced game with a good chance of winning.

3.   6 And 8 Offer A High Chance At A High Price.

For the time being, most players believe that the 6 and 8 strategy is the best. The reason for this is that the numbers 6 and 8 provide craps players with one of the most decisive advantages in beating the casinos.

These two numbers, along with the number 7, are the most likely to roll.

This method is based on a place bet, which means you only have to win once. So, all you have to do is wager on the numbers 6 and 8 and hope to hit one of them before a 7.

However, remember that you could go for long periods without winning anything. A profitable win may require you to delve deep into your wallet.
